A Complete Redesign, Not a Facelift
Ford designer Bill Shenk led a total redesign of the Torino for 1970, drawing styling influence directly from aircraft design language rather than simply updating the previous generation’s sheet metal. The new car grew five inches longer than the 1969 model with an inch more wheelbase, changes that opened up styling and performance options the shorter previous-generation Torino couldn’t accommodate.

The Engine That Made the Redesign Worth Driving
Under the styling changes sat the 429 Super Cobra Jet, an engine specifically built to give the redesigned Torino genuine muscle car credentials rather than just a longer hood to look impressive. Paired with a 4-speed manual and 3.91 rear gearing, the combination turned a styling exercise into a legitimate performance package.
The Numbers Motor Trend Actually Recorded
When Motor Trend tested a Torino Cobra with the 429 Super Cobra Jet, 4-speed, and 3.91 gears in 1970, they recorded 5.8 seconds to 60 mph and a 13.99-second quarter mile at 101 mph. Those are legitimately quick numbers for a full-size intermediate in 1970, competitive with cars that got far more magazine coverage and far more collector attention in the decades since.
Beating the GTO Where It Counted
According to that same testing, the Torino Cobra’s numbers were enough to keep a 1970 Pontiac GTO 455 at bay — a genuinely notable result given how much cultural weight the GTO carries as a benchmark muscle car. Beating a 455-cubic-inch GTO with a 429 in period testing isn’t a footnote; it’s the kind of result that should have made the Torino a bigger part of the muscle car conversation than it became.
Why the Torino Got Left Behind Anyway
Despite numbers that stack up against more celebrated rivals, the Torino Cobra never built the same cultural footprint as the Chevelle, GTO, or Mustang — partly because Ford’s intermediate lineup shifted focus in subsequent years, and partly because the car’s aircraft-inspired styling read as unconventional rather than iconic to contemporary buyers. Fifty-plus years later, that same styling reads as distinctive rather than dated, which is helping the Torino’s reputation catch up to its performance.

The Torino’s Forgotten NASCAR Connection
The Torino’s 1970 redesign didn’t happen in a vacuum — it followed directly on the heels of Ford’s aero-car homologation push, when the Torino Talladega and Mercury Cyclone Spoiler were built specifically to win NASCAR superspeedway races against Mopar’s winged Daytonas and Superbirds. That racing pedigree rarely gets attached to the Cobra 429 in casual muscle car conversation, but the same engineering department responsible for those NASCAR aero specials was shaping the road-going Torino Cobra a model year later. It’s a connection that gets lost because the Talladega and Cyclone Spoiler are the cars NASCAR historians remember, while the mainstream Cobra 429 that inherited some of that aerodynamic thinking quietly became a footnote. Knowing that lineage changes how the Motor Trend numbers read — this wasn’t a stylist’s guess at what looked fast, it was a road car shaped by a division that had just spent a season proving what actually worked at 190 mph on a superspeedway, scaled down into something a buyer could option with a 429 and a four-speed and drive to the strip on a Saturday.
